    Sophie Ndaba talks openly about her melancholy and weight loss.
    Sophie Ndaba talks openly about her melancholy and weight loss.

    Sophie Ndaba was open about experiencing despair after losing a lot of weight after being told she had diabetes, Over the years, actress Sophie Ndaba has become more candid about her issues with depression and mental health.

    Ndaba is well known for playing Queen Moroka in the drama series “Generations” on SABC 1 and she has since grown quickly to become a brand.

    The actress disappeared from the tiny screen after achieving unexpected stardom, leading many to speculate about her whereabouts.

    Many people were concerned when photographs of Ndaba that appeared frail were shared on social media and it was revealed that the actress had diabetes, which had a negative impact on her and contributed to her sadness.

    Despite the setback, she has already recovered and is now engaged in her favourite activities. She has been open about experiencing extreme weight loss and depression.

    On the second season of the four-part Mzansi Magic television series “Black Conversations,” where she is a guest panellist, the actress shared details about her life.

    The four-part series, which primarily focuses on mental health, success, and storytelling, covers current concerns affecting the black community.

    Ndaba spoke candidly on the value of Ubuntu and her own mental health.

    She said: “This is why I am glad to be talking on the mental health topic because I learnt how to deal with navigating people’s opinions about me. I was told I would never be loved by anyone based on how I look right now. I feel I will be able to help enlighten others on how I chose not to allow anyone’s opinion about me to affect me anymore.”
